0
Fork 0
mirror of https://github.com/TryGhost/Ghost.git synced 2025-02-24 23:48:13 -05:00

Switched members event fetcher to use data.created_at as cursor

refs https://github.com/TryGhost/Team/issues/1277

- updated to match API's expected filter format
This commit is contained in:
Kevin Ansfield 2022-01-25 10:13:37 +00:00
parent 05b1d85398
commit 5da8ee3c76

View file

@ -31,7 +31,7 @@ export default class MembersEventsFetcher extends Resource {
async setup() { async setup() {
this.cursor = moment.utc().format('YYYY-MM-DD HH:mm:ss'); this.cursor = moment.utc().format('YYYY-MM-DD HH:mm:ss');
let filter = `created_at:<'${this.cursor}'`; let filter = `data.created_at:<'${this.cursor}'`;
if (this.args.named.filter) { if (this.args.named.filter) {
filter += `+${this.args.named.filter}`; filter += `+${this.args.named.filter}`;
@ -58,7 +58,7 @@ export default class MembersEventsFetcher extends Resource {
} }
this.cursor = cursor; this.cursor = cursor;
let filter = `created_at:<'${this.cursor}'`; let filter = `data.created_at:<'${this.cursor}'`;
if (this.args.named.filter) { if (this.args.named.filter) {
filter += `+${this.args.named.filter}`; filter += `+${this.args.named.filter}`;